Grasping Registered Agents A registered agent is a crucial element for entrepreneurs and organizations operating in various states. This entity or organization is appointed to receive legal correspondence, including service of process, official letters, and regulatory alerts on behalf of the business. The registered agent serves as the liaison between the business and the state, making sure that all legal matters are handled efficiently and appropriately. In many jurisdictions, there are particular registered agent qualifications that must be fulfilled for a business to be in compliance. Typically, a registered agent must have a street address inside the state of incorporation or formation, and must be available during regular business hours to receive significant documents. This rule ensures that businesses do not miss vital legal communications, which could lead to penalties or adverse decisions. Expenses and Pricing of RA Solutions When considering registered agent solutions, understanding the associated fees and charges is important for startups and existing businesses alike. RA charges can vary widely depending on the provider and the specific offerings included. On average basis, companies can anticipate to pay between $fifty to $300 each year for basic RA services. Budget-friendly registered agent options are accessible, but it is important to weigh cost with dependability to ensure effective service of process execution. In addition to the standard fees, there may be additional charges for unique offerings provided by registered agent companies. Some providers may charge for annual compliance reminders, handling court documents, or mail forwarding services. When considering registered agent services, it is sensible to consider the total price, including any possible undisclosed fees or renewal fees that might apply when changing or renewing your registered agent agreements. Certified Agent Conformity Requirements All commercial entity, whether a LLC or the corporate structure, is obligated to have a designated agent to adhere with regional requirements. The central function of a registered agent involves to acknowledge service of process notices, legal papers, and government correspondence on for the business. Every jurisdiction has specific designated agent standards that outline the place where the agent is required to be located, as several states insist that the agent have an actual presence within the region to ensure effective communication and compliance. Besides actual presence, companies are required to confirm their designated agent remains available during regular business hours, as this is essential for receiving court documents in a timely fashion. Registered agents may include persons as well as commercial registered agent services, but they should be capable of carry out the regulatory responsibilities without interruption. Companies are required to hold up-to-date files of their designated agent details, as all modifications have to be officially communicated to the jurisdiction through the appropriate designated agent modification form. Failure to meet with designated agent regulations can cause serious repercussions, such as financial penalties, reprimands, as well as potentially the winding-up of the business entity. The Method of Alter The Designated Agent Altering your registered agent can be a clear-cut process, however it might be important to adhere to the required procedures to guarantee adherence with municipal regulations. Start by selecting a different registered agent provider that fulfills your organizational needs. Make sure that the new agent remains qualified, reliable, and understands the requirements of serving as the agent for delivery of process. Examine the registered agent firm's packages and track record to discover the most suitable fit for the organization. As soon as you have actually selected a new registered agent, you will typically need to complete a registered agent change application. This form can typically be accessed on your state’s Secretary of State website, as each state has their own regulations regarding registered agent changes. Fill out the required information accurately, including data about one's company and the recently appointed registered agent. In accordance with your state, you may require the agreement of the substituted registered agent to continue with the modification. After filling out the alteration form, be aware of any related charges or renewal conditions. In some jurisdictions, you may be obliged to give a duplicate of the finalized document to your previous registered agent, while others may advise them on the behalf. Maintain records of all documents and confirmations to maintain comprehensive files.
